Users & Teams

User Types

There are five basic levels at which a user can exist within the Apiboost ecosystem:

  1. Public: A blanket term referring to anyone including anonymous/without a login

  2. Developer: Any authenticated user that isn’t site staff is considered a developer

  3. Team Member: Specific developers who belong to one or more teams

  4. Team Admin: Developers who either own, or have admin permissions to one or more teams, and

  5. Site Staff: Admins, Product Owners, etc. who can make changes to the site’s content or appearance.

This section focuses primarily on the individual Developers and those belonging to Teams.


Working in Teams

As the name suggests, developers may collaborate and create shared apps with others. Teams are private spaces, viewable only to their members, with each having its own individual admin/member hierarchy. Team admins are generally responsible for creating and curating apps, and managing the team, whether it’s adding/removing members or managing their access. Team members only get shared access to the apps.
